The weather here doesn't do garage doors any favors either. Our North Texas summers push temperatures well into the 90s and beyond, which causes metal components to expand and contract. Springs wear out faster in this climate. Most torsion springs last about 7 to 9 years, not the 10 to 15 years some manufacturers claim. Add in occasional hailstorms and the humidity we get during spring, and you've got a recipe for rust, misalignment, and premature wear.

Our most common call is for spring replacement. When a torsion spring breaks (and you'll know it by the loud bang), your door won't open or will only lift a few inches. We carry commercial-grade springs on every truck and can usually complete the replacement within an hour of arrival. These aren't the cheap springs you'll find at big box stores. They're rated for 25,000 cycles or more.
Garage door opener installation is another specialty.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ie models, and we'll help you choose the right horsepower and features for your door weight and daily use. Belt drive openers run quieter (important if you have a bedroom above the garage), while chain drive models offer durability at a lower price point. We handle the full installation, including programming remotes, setting safety sensors, and syncing with your smartphone if you want WiFi connectivity.
Cable and roller repairs keep doors running smoothly. Frayed cables are a safety hazard and need immediate attention. Worn rollers create that grinding, scraping sound you hear every time the door moves. We replace both regularly, often during the same service call. Full door replacement becomes necessary when panels are dented beyond repair, the door is severely outdated, or you're upgrading for better insulation and curb appeal.

What's the most common problem you fix in North Richland Hills?
Broken torsion springs, hands down. The heat cycles in North Texas really accelerate spring fatigue. We also see a lot of opener gear failures in units that are 10 years or older. Sensor misalignment is common too, especially after someone bumps the bracket while parking. Most of these repairs are straightforward and don't require a full door replacement.
How much does spring replacement cost in North Richland Hills?
Standard torsion spring replacement for a two-car garage typically runs between $200 and $300, depending on spring size and door weight. High-cycle springs cost a bit more but last significantly longer. We provide exact pricing over the phone once we know your door specifications.
